A Music and Song Concert Held at the College of Fine Arts

Erbil, Wednesday (11 February 2026)

In the presence of Prof. Dr. Sardar Qadir, Dean of the College of Fine Arts at Salahaddin University, along with the Assistant Dean, department heads, faculty members, and students from various academic stages, the Department of Music organized a music and song concert.

At the beginning of the concert, the Dean of the College delivered a speech in which he expressed his appreciation for the efforts of the lecturers and students of the Department of Music. He highlighted the importance and impact of rehearsals, artistic performances, and cultural activities within the college. He also stated that the preparations made by the Department of Music for this concert reflect the seriousness and effectiveness of the college in educating a generation grounded in knowledge and creativity. He praised the students of the college for presenting their artistic achievements at a high professional level.

In the first part of the concert, students of the Department of Music performed four musical and vocal pieces. The students (Ibrahim Hemen, Zakaria Salah, Muhammad Dana, Mir Bamo, and Baland Numan) participated by playing Western musical instruments.

The second part of the concert was dedicated to authentic traditional music and classical Kurdish and Eastern songs. Students (Keivan Hijran, Shazad Ahmed, Rawaz Shorsh, Lavin Nayef, and Ibrahim Hemen) participated by playing traditional musical instruments, while Sarmad Sadiq and Awa Nimrat performed the songs with their distinguished voices.

The concert was prepared and organized by fourth-year student of the Department of Music, Ibrahim Hemen Kara, under the supervision of the Department of Music at the College of Fine Arts.
The musical arrangements were presented by the student Keivan Hijran.

At the conclusion of the concert, the Head of the Department of Music, Dr. Hiwa Talat, delivered closing remarks, and certificates of appreciation were distributed to the participants amid applause from the audience.
